83.42 percent of the population in 32117 drive to work alone. 2.41 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 76.88 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 6.47 percent of the residents in 32117 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.05 members with about 1.76 cars available per household.
An estimate of 83.58 percent of the residents in 32117 has some form of health insurance. 44.63 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 49.16 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

As of , an estimate of 29,100 residents live in 32117 with a median age of 40.9 years. 19.93 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 20.21 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 32.92 percent of the residents in 32117 is currently married, and 28.91 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 32117 is $4,415.00.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 32117 is approximately $975. The median household spends about 22.08 percent of their income on housing.

Breast Cancer is a type of cancer that forms in the cells of the breast. It is the second most common cancer in women after skin cancer. Early detection and treatment are key in improving outcomes for those diagnosed with Breast Cancer. This makes access to healthcare providers and facilities essential for individuals living with this condition.
Daytona Beach, Florida, has a range of healthcare amenities that cater to the needs of its residents, including those with Breast Cancer. The city is home to several hospitals and medical centers that provide specialized care for cancer patients. Some of these facilities include Halifax Health Medical Center, Florida Hospital Memorial Medical Center, and the Mayo Clinic.
These healthcare facilities offer a variety of services for individuals with Breast Cancer, including diagnostic imaging, chemotherapy, radiation therapy, and surgical interventions. Additionally, they have support services such as counseling, support groups, and survivorship programs to help patients navigate their cancer journey.
